Bãi biển Thuận An is a beautiful beach located in Hue city of Vietnam. It is situated along the central coastline of the country, approximately 13 kilometers east of Hue City. Thuan An Beach is known for its natural beauty, calm waters, and sandy shores. Best time to visit is summer time, from April to September.
Thuan An Bridge (Cầu Thuận An) is a bridge across Tam Giang Lagoon in Thuan An Ward, Thuan Hoa District, Hue City. The coastal road and Thuan An seaport overpass project in Hue city has a total length of more than 7.7km, the bridge alone is about 2.36km long; the total investment is more than 2,400 billion VND. This is the longest seaport overpass in the Central region to date.
Tam Giang Bridge (cầu Tam Giang), also known as Ca Cut Bridge, is a bridge spanning Tam Giang Lagoon in Thuan Hoa District, Hue City, Vietnam. Tam Giang Bridge is part of National Highway 49B, running along the coast of Hue City, connecting Huong Phong Ward and Thuan An Ward.
